Decoding SBI Gold ETF: What Exactly Are They?
Alright, let's break down SBI Gold ETFs in simple terms, so you can easily understand what they are. SBI Gold ETFs, or Exchange Traded Funds, are basically investment funds that are designed to track the price of gold. When you buy a unit of an SBI Gold ETF, you're essentially buying a small piece of physical gold that is held by the fund. This gold is stored securely, and the fund's value moves in line with the price of gold in the market. Think of it like this: instead of buying a gold bar or a coin, you're buying a share in a fund that owns gold. The price of these shares goes up or down depending on how the price of gold is doing. One of the key advantages of SBI Gold ETFs is that they offer a convenient and cost-effective way to invest in gold. You don’t have to worry about storing the gold, insuring it, or the risks associated with handling physical gold. The ETF takes care of all that. This makes gold accessible to everyone, from beginner investors to seasoned traders. Plus, since they are traded on the stock exchange, they are highly liquid. This means you can buy or sell your ETF units easily during market hours. The price of SBI Gold ETF today is determined by market forces, including the current gold prices and trading activities. So, it's a dynamic investment that moves with the gold market, giving you exposure to gold's price fluctuations. Keep in mind that, like any investment, gold ETFs have their own set of risks, and it is important to understand those risks before investing. How SBI Gold ETFs Work:
Now, let’s get into the mechanics of SBI Gold ETFs and how they operate behind the scenes. When you invest in an SBI Gold ETF, your money goes into a fund that is managed by professionals. This fund then uses the money to purchase physical gold, which is stored securely. The fund's managers are responsible for managing the gold holdings, ensuring its safety, and tracking the gold market. The value of the ETF is directly linked to the price of gold. As the price of gold increases, so does the value of your ETF units, and vice versa. It’s a pretty straightforward concept. SBI Gold ETFs are designed to mirror the performance of gold as closely as possible, making them a transparent and efficient way to invest in gold. The fund's managers aim to minimize any tracking errors so that the ETF's price aligns with the market price of gold. Buying and selling these ETFs is similar to trading stocks. You can buy or sell units through your brokerage account during the trading hours of the stock exchange. The SBI Gold ETF price today will depend on the real-time prices on the exchange. Another key aspect is the expense ratio, which is the fee charged by the fund to cover the costs of managing the fund, including things like storage, insurance, and management fees. When considering an SBI Gold ETF, you should always check the expense ratio. The lower the expense ratio, the better, as it means more of your investment goes towards actual gold. The process is simple, efficient, and lets you tap into the gold market without the headaches of physical gold ownership. Potential Risks and Drawbacks:
Now, let's talk about the potential downsides of SBI Gold ETFs, so you can have a well-rounded view. First, market risk. The price of gold can be volatile, and it can go down as well as up. Economic factors, geopolitical events, and market sentiment can all influence gold prices, and your investment’s value can fluctuate. Remember, past performance is not indicative of future results. Then, there's the tracking error risk. While SBI Gold ETFs try to mirror the price of gold, there might be slight discrepancies. This can be due to fund expenses, market fluctuations, and other operational factors. Always check the tracking error to see how closely the ETF follows the gold price. Expense ratios, while often lower than the costs of physical gold, still exist. These fees eat into your returns. High expense ratios can reduce your overall gains over time. Liquidity risk. Although ETFs are generally liquid, the liquidity can sometimes be impacted by market conditions. During periods of high volatility, it might be harder to buy or sell your ETF units at your desired price. Also, the fluctuations in the exchange rates affect the SBI Gold ETF price today for investors. Because the price of gold is often quoted in USD, changes in the exchange rates between the Indian Rupee and the USD can impact the value of your investment. There is also no guaranteed return, as with any investment. Gold prices can go up or down. If the price of gold falls, the value of your ETF units will decrease, leading to potential losses. Checking the SBI Gold ETF Price Today:
So, how do you actually find out the SBI Gold ETF price today? Luckily, it's super easy, and there are several ways to check: The most reliable place to start is your brokerage account. If you already have a trading account, simply log in. The current price of SBI Gold ETF will be displayed in real-time, just like the stock prices. The stock exchanges are another great source. Both the Bombay Stock Exchange (BSE) and the National Stock Exchange (NSE) provide live price data. You can visit their websites and search for the SBI Gold ETF to get its current price. Financial websites like Moneycontrol, Economic Times, and Business Standard are reliable sources. They usually provide real-time prices, charts, and market analysis. Use them to track the price trends and performance of the ETF. The official websites of the fund houses are helpful. SBI Mutual Fund's website is the primary source, where they often provide the latest information about their ETFs, including the current price and other relevant details. Checking financial news portals gives you instant access to the SBI Gold ETF price today. They also offer insights and market analysis. Always make sure you're looking at the most current data, particularly if you are considering buying or selling. Take advantage of price alerts to stay updated on price changes. This way, you won't miss any opportunities. Also, be sure to compare prices from multiple sources to make sure you're getting accurate information. Where to Buy SBI Gold ETFs:
Ready to buy some SBI Gold ETFs? Here’s where you can do it: Your Brokerage Account is the easiest and most common way. If you have an existing trading account with a brokerage firm like Zerodha, Upstox, or ICICI Direct, you can buy and sell ETFs just like you trade stocks. Just log in, search for the SBI Gold ETF, and place your order. Online Trading Platforms are a great option. Many online platforms allow you to invest in ETFs. These platforms often provide user-friendly interfaces, making it simple to buy and sell ETFs. You can often start with very small amounts, and they often provide educational resources. Banks also offer trading services. Several banks provide brokerage services that let you invest in ETFs. Check with your bank to find out if they offer this service. Ensure the platform you choose is registered with SEBI (Securities and Exchange Board of India). Always choose a reputable brokerage or platform that is regulated and follows SEBI guidelines. Compare the fees and charges from different brokers to get the best deal for your investment. After creating an account and funding it, you can start investing in SBI Gold ETFs. Make sure you understand the buying and selling processes on your chosen platform before you start trading.
